The study helps to highlight the pharmacists’ roles and responsibilities along with basic pharmacy education, with the most recent information obtained from publications in several journals, books, bulletins, newsletters, magazines. Also, many of the prospective viva and interview questions are solved along with a few chapter outlines, covering many of the pharmacy courses. However, it is very important to remember that no study aid can help do well in a viva session or job interview unless a knowledge base is kept sharpen.
This study aims to support a pharmacy student or professional to give an accelerated mental support when books are not feasible to carry before an interview and viva session.
The expanded role of pharmacists uplifts them to patient care, industrial marketing, regulatory affairs from dispensing and manufacturing of drugs. The sector is emerging in both developed and under-developed countries. Furthermore, pharmacy teaching institutions need to revise and update their curricula to accommodate the progressively increasing development in the pharmaceutical education and the evolving new roles of practicing pharmacists in healthcare arena.

Objectives and Key Themes
This study aid aims to provide a concise review of pharmaceutical science for pharmacy professionals and students preparing for Viva exams and job interviews. It covers a wide range of topics relevant to pharmacists' expanding roles in patient care, industry, and regulatory affairs.
- The evolution of pharmacy practice and the growing responsibilities of pharmacists.
- The pharmaceutical industry and its regulations in Bangladesh, including drug development, manufacturing, and marketing.
- Clinical pharmacy practice, including patient counseling, drug monitoring, and pharmacoeconomics.
- The application of pharmaceutical science principles in various settings, including hospitals, community pharmacies, and research institutions.
- The importance of professional communication and ethical considerations in pharmacy practice.
